South Africa - Re-Import of Plastic Spools, Cops, Bobbins and Similar Supports

Since 2012, South Africa Re-Import of Plastic Spools, Cops, Bobbins and Similar Supports fell by 54.7% year on year. In 2017, the country was ranked number 14 comparing other countries in Re-Import of Plastic Spools, Cops, Bobbins and Similar Supports at $20.57. South Africa is overtaken by Slovenia, which was number 13 with $387.39 and is followed by Estonia with $6.1. China topped the ranking with $5,214,360.06 in 2019, a fall of 4.2% versus 2018. Thailand, France and Slovakia resp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Canada witnessed the best average annual growth at +51.5% per year, while South Africa recorded the worst performance at -54.7% per year.
